What is Natural Indigo Dye Powder?
Natural indigo dye powder is a pigment extracted from the leaves of indigo plants, particularly Indigofera tinctoria. The process of producing indigo dye is labor-intensive and involves a fermentation process that converts indican, a compound found in the leaves, into indigo. This ancient method is deeply rooted in various cultures, particularly in Asia, where indigo dyeing has been practiced for thousands of years. Unlike synthetic dyes, which can be harmful to the environment and human health, natural indigo offers a non-toxic alternative that supports sustainable practices.
The Eco-Friendly Aspects
One of the primary advantages of natural indigo dye powder is its environmental friendliness. The production of synthetic dyes often involves toxic chemicals, which can pollute water sources and harm aquatic life. In contrast, natural indigo is biodegradable and far less harmful. It is water-efficient, requiring less water during production compared to conventional dyeing processes. Moreover, choosing natural indigo helps support traditional farming and dyeing techniques that promote biodiversity and sustainable agriculture.

Indigo Blue Vat Blue
1.Name: indigo blue,vat blue 1,
2.Structure formula:
3.Molecule formula: C16H10N2O2
4.. CAS No.: 482-89-3
5.Molecule weight: 262.62
6.HS code: 3204151000
7.Major usage and instruction: Be mainly used to dye cotton fabrics.
